At 13,000 years, tree is world's oldest organism

The Jurupa Oak tree first sprouted into life when much of the world was still covered in glaciers. Game Studies – Novices, Gamers, and Scholars: Exploring the Challenges of Teaching About Games

I’m gearing up to teach Video Game Culture and Theory for the third time. It’s a 200-level elective, with no prerequisites. Students will have taken a basic comp course, but some won’t have done any academic research yet.
